fix: remove unused group-list annotation helper (#110)#111
Conversation
|
Ready to review this PR? Stage has broken it down into 2 individual chapters for you:
Chapters generated by Stage for commit c3214a5 on Jun 24, 2026 6:08am UTC. |
|
No actionable comments were generated in the recent review. 🎉 ℹ️ Recent review info⚙️ Run configurationConfiguration used: Organization UI Review profile: CHILL Plan: Pro Run ID: 📒 Files selected for processing (2)
WalkthroughRemoves the dead ChangesRemove annotated_group_list() dead code
Estimated code review effort🎯 1 (Trivial) | ⏱️ ~3 minutes 🚥 Pre-merge checks | ✅ 4 | ❌ 1❌ Failed checks (1 warning)
✅ Passed checks (4 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ing Touches📝 Generate docstrings
🧪 Generate unit tests (beta)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
Adversarial review — Pip (cursor-reviewer)Verdict: APPROVE — 0 blocking, 0 suggestions, 2 nitpicks (no change required) Clean, correctly-scoped dead-code removal. Independently verified CorrectnessThe three comment/docstring rewrites are factually accurate against live behavior:
Test coverageNo coverage hole results from the deletion. The live Verification (re-run independently)
No security/privacy regression — no sensitive-data handling, logging, or storage behavior touched. Nitpicks (no change required)
Reviewed by Pip 🐾 via Cursor CLI (claude-opus-4-8-xhigh). CI green: Django tests, pip-audit, CodeRabbit (no actionable comments). |
Closes #110
Summary
annotated_group_list()landing-page annotation helper fromforensics/analysis.py.Exists/OuterRefimports.annotated_group_listno longer appears as a plausible live group-list path.Verification
DJANGO_DEBUG=1 uv run python manage.py test— 155 tests OKDJANGO_DEBUG=1 uv run python manage.py check— no issuesuv run ruff check .— cleanuv run ruff format --check .— cleanDJANGO_DEBUG=1 uv run python manage.py makemigrations --check --dry-run— no changesNote:
justis not installed in this worker, so I ran the equivalentjust checkcommands directly.Sensitive paths
None. Changed files are
forensics/analysis.pyandforensics/tests.py; no migrations, models, settings, auth, or token paths touched.Summary by CodeRabbit
Bug Fixes
Documentation